      Thank you for watching Thomas. If you are new to the channel, welcome and please consider subscribing as I try to post new content every Tuesday. So fueling Ops are part of the "no filming" thing as they can have a few issues of liability and proprietary operations involved. But I would like to do a virtual fueling video one day talking our way through what I can't show you. As far a how far we can push, that really is a weather thing more than a few thing. But assuming the weather was perfect and we were towing and not pushing, you can do the math. We hold almost 60,000 gallons of fuel. We burn almost 3000 a day while pulling a loaded barge and making 6 to 7 kts. CUOTO
      PS Of course there are safe limits like not burning every drop of fuel and the fact that we are ballasted with fuel and not water.

      @TimBatSea  4 ปีที่แล้ว +2

      Thank you for watching and for being a subscriber! Yes this is a bunker barge with about 30,000 barrels of petroleum in it. That's well over a million gallons. So there tends to be a lot of energy stored up in every turn. CUOTO
